In 'The Brighton Boys in the Radio Service' by James R. Driscoll, a group of adventurous young men from Brighton, a small town in America, find themselves thrust into the thrilling world of radio communication during World War I. As they join the Radio Service, they embark on a dangerous mission that takes them across the Atlantic Ocean to the war-torn landscapes of Europe. With their courage and resourcefulness, the Brighton Boys must navigate through enemy lines, decode secret messages, and outsmart the enemy to ensure the success of their mission. Will they be able to overcome the challenges that lie ahead and make a significant impact on the war effort?
